The University of Nevada, located in Reno, competes in the Mountain West Conference and operates as a public research university with a student population exceeding 20,000. Recognized for its commitment to comprehensive education, Nevada offers robust academic programs that support a diverse student body. The institution's scale and research capabilities provide a solid foundation for athletics, balancing competitive sports with academic rigor.
Nevada’s athletics program, known as the Wolf Pack, has a notable presence in NCAA Division I competition, particularly within the Mountain West Conference. The football and men's basketball teams serve as flagship programs, consistently drawing regional attention. Historically, the football program has produced NFL talent and maintained competitive standing, while the men's basketball team has made multiple NCAA Tournament appearances, fueling prominent rivalries, especially against Boise State and UNLV.
Nevada's athletics program benefits from a growing donor ecosystem and an engaged alumni base, which supports enhanced student-athlete ROI through financial backing and networking opportunities. The local Reno economy, with its expanding tech sector and tourism-driven market, offers fertile ground for brand partnerships and regional endorsements. Facilities such as the 27,000-seat Mackay Stadium and Lawlor Events Center provide modern venues that enhance media rights value and recruiting leverage. This infrastructure, combined with Nevada’s strategic conference affiliation, positions the Wolf Pack to capitalize effectively on NIL opportunities while continuing to expand market visibility both regionally and nationally.
